Geek Girl

Geek Girl
"My name is Harriet Manners, and I am a geek."

Geek Girl by Holly Smale
(PROOF)
Published 28 February 2013 HarperCollins


I *love* Harriet. She is a smart, bright, quick teenager with a memory built for retaining facts and figures and she has (like every one of us) a whole heap of insecurities. In being herself, she becomes a target for bullies. Only her best friend Nat brightens her day.

Nat has always dreamt of being a model but when its Harriet that's 'spotted' at the Clothes Show, their friendship is put to the test. Harriet knows its her best friend's dream, but its also a chance for Harriet to change her life - to be something other than a Geek Girl. Can Harriet Manners go from Geek to Chic?

I flew through this book - it is great teen fiction. Brilliant characterisation and bang-on hilariously funny dialogue. I can see this being a big hit in school and public libraries alike. It plays on everyone's dream - the chance to change, to be someone else, to be new. But, is the grass always greener? Read Geek Girl and find out!

Many thanks for the proof copy - and my Geek Girl badge which I attached to my work badge on publication day and have yet to take off!

Holly Smale is a fab new voice and I cannot wait to read more from her. Geek Girl is semi-autobiographical, Holly did model as a teenager and has now found her path as a writer http://www.thewritegirl.co.uk. She is currently working on the sequel to Geek Girl - woohoo!

Winter Wonderland

Winter Wonderland

Winter Wonderland by Belinda Jones
Published 8 November 2012 Hodder

What a delightful cover image of Quebec's Winter Carnival!

I chose to read Winter Wonderland as I have LOVED Belinda Jones' books from the day I laughed aloud in a busy park in Stratford-Upon-Avon whilst reading I Love Capri. She never disappoints. 

Krista Carter us a writer for Va-Va-Vacation! travel planning website and has gone to Quebec, Canada for her latest research. We follow Krista as she slides her way through a night in an ice hotel, dog sledding, a snow bath and plenty of Caribou!

Winter Wonderland is a fast, fun and festive chick-lit read. The enchanting descriptions of Quebec and Toronto, the people, the food are so evocative a visit there has been added to my bucketlist. Armchair travelling at its best!

Krista is a likeable character. I found I was really rooting for her and the book takes a few twists and turns before we find who will melt her heart. Gilles, Annique, Jacques and Sebastien are a fab supporting crowd; their own stories adding greatly to the plot, and not forgetting the mysterious Malhomme of course!

So snuggle down with a fresh cream topped maple hot chocolate and enter a Winter Wonderland.

Belinda's next novel The Travelling Tea Shop is due Autumn 2013. Cake, cake and more cake, this time with Krista's friend Laurie in New England. I can't wait!

Viridian

Viridian

"Humanity is overrated."

Viridian by Susan Gates
Published 11 October 2012 A&C Black

This was a pure cover choice. Its such a strikingly sinister image I wanted to know more.

Everyone's changing, its the lastest thing! In an effort to save the planet, a virus has been created turning humans into a human/plant hybrid - a Verdan. Viridian and his family made the change but some humans are immune to changing, like Jay and his father and some are just not willing to. As resentment builds, an army of Cultivars is formed with Viridian as its leader, intent on wiping humans from the planet. Will they succeed?

This is a very different teen science fiction novel. I love the scientific element to the storyline - plant physiology, growth and survival. I found it to add to my enjoyment of reading rather than being instrusive.

There were some parts of the novel that let me down. The charater relationships seemed a little forced and too coincidental but overall I would recommend it. It would be a great tie-in with science projects and it has enough action to hold a reader's interest.

Its sequel, Venus Angel is released October 2013.
